    The most comfortable strollers with jogging capabilities include 3 wheeled buggies-4 large, air-filled tires that can go over any terrain and bumps. They're a lot easier to push than strollers that have small plastic wheels that can seem like you're pushing a brick each time you turn around a corner or run over a rock.

    A majority of strollers for jogging have a fixed or swivel front wheel. While a swivel wheel can be useful for maneuvering, it's not a good idea to use while running as it can cause the stroller to suddenly change direction and could cause a crash. The best joggers come with an adjustable front wheel that can be turned to an unmoved position for running.

    Check with your pediatrician prior to giving your child the privilege of riding in a stroller. They can assist you in determining whether your child has the neck and core strength to withstand the strain of running with their stroller. They can also provide advice on the appropriate weight limits and safety features of your stroller.

    If you're planning to take your baby out for a jog it's crucial to search for a stroller that comes with an upholstered harness and 5-point safety harness. A 5-point safety belt keeps your child safely strapped to their seat, and also prevents them from climbing out of their seat or falling out the back. This could be hazardous to both you and your baby. A padded harness absorbs the impact of falls, thus reducing the chance of injuries to the head.

    Regular maintenance of your jogging stroller is essential. It is a good idea to wash it regularly to prevent the buildup dirt and grime, especially around the crotch strap where sweat accumulates. We suggest using a mild detergent and water or a baby-safe cleansing spray. It is also a good idea to check your stroller and its components regularly, and to keep the tires properly inflated. You can buy a tire gauge at most outdoor equipment or sporting goods shops.

    Comfort

    The most effective jogger strollers include numerous features that make them more comfortable for both the baby and the runners. They have a good suspension to help cushion bumps and jolts, and most of them have adjustable tracking so that the front wheel stays straight over long distances of running. Hand brakes mounted on the handlebars allow runners to more effectively control speed and direction. They usually have a bigger canopy, which protects the child from headwinds and sun and usually come with a peek-aboo window to allow the runner to easily monitor the baby without stopping.

    One characteristic that is more important than the model of front wheel or its swivel ability in our opinion is the ability to adjust the track to ensure that the stroller is straight on flat surfaces and over long distances. Strollers without this feature tend to veer, which requires constant manual adjustment. This can quickly add up and become exhausting during an exercise.

    A padded seat, especially with additional padding in the crotch and shoulder areas, is a great feature that makes jogging more comfortable for babies. This is a great option for keeping your child happy and preventing them from complaining and fidgeting during the course.

    Most joggers also have a large storage basket that can be useful for bringing gear and supplies. Some even have a cup holder that is great for snacks and drinks. We've found that the majority of Joggers are flat when folded, which makes them much easier to store and transport in a car's trunk.

    Another crucial aspect to consider is whether or not a particular jogger will fit your child's needs, particularly their height. Most joggers are built to accommodate children of up to 50 pounds, and they can be used in conjunction with an infant car seat for those who intend to use them as their primary stroller. Convertible strollers are able to grow with your child and last for multiple pregnancies.

    A hand-operated brake system similar to a bicycle brake, is a crucial feature to look for in strollers. This makes it easier to slow down and stop which can be particularly helpful when running down hills. Another excellent safety feature to look for is a five-point harness, that includes shoulder straps, waist belts and a crotch strap that connect to keep your little one secure.

    A jogger's front wheels can be fixed or rotate. Fixed-wheel joggers are easier to steer than swivel ones but swivel joggers can be hard to maneuver on bumpy terrain. You'll also want to consider whether you'll be using the stroller car seat alongside your jogger, and if you do, what kind of infant car seat. Some joggers work with a wide range of car seats, while others are only compatible with certain models.
